Popularity
Emylie is a less common spelling of the name Emily. While there are no available statistics on the popularity of this variation, the name Emily has been consistently popular in the United States, ranking in the top 25 most popular girl's names since 1990. In the United Kingdom, Emily has been a top 10 girl's name since 1996.

Emylie Name meanings & History

Emylie is a variant of the name Emily, which is of Latin origin. The name Emily means "rival" or "industrious". Variant of Emily. Emylie is a modern and unique spelling of the name Emily. It is commonly used as a girl's name.
